
Компьютерная Академия «Шаг» 2009
Страница 32
1 сеть из 50 узлов
3 сети из 14 узлов
1 сеть из 6 узлов
2 сети из 2 узлов
Так как, нельзя выделить подсети любого размера, а лишь равные натуральным
степеням двойки. (узлов – на два меньше, из-за номера сети и широковещания,
но понимая под размером сети количество потребляемых сетью адресов,
удобно как раз говорить о натуральных степенях двойки) То нам необходимо
выделить части размером:
1 часть из 128 адресов
1 часть из 64 адресов
3 части из 16 адресов
1 часть из 8 адресов
2 части из 4 адресов.
Будем выделять части с начала адресного диапазона, начиная с наиболее
крупных частей. Очевидно, что первая часть будет иметь номер 222.222.222.0.
Сколько в ней должно быть адресов? 128. Следовательно, необходимо
применить маску на 1 длиннее стандартной маски класса С (которая
записывается как /24), т.е. /25. Так как в диапазон адресов попадает 128
адресов, то это адреса с последним байтом от 0 до 127, а адрес
222.222.222.128 – первый не попадающий в данный диапазон.
Итак, первая сеть имеет номер 222.222.222.0/25, первый свободный
адрес, он же номер будущей сети 222.222.222.128. Далее нам необходимо
выделить адресный диапазон размером 64 адреса. Его адрес сети
222.222.222.128, маска, очевидно /26, в раз в этом диапазоне 64 адреса, а
начинается он с 128 в последнем байте, то числа с 128 до 191 (в последнем
байте) попадают в этот диапазон, а адрес 222.222.222.192, первый, не
попадающий в этот диапазон, и будет номером следующего диапазона адресов
(сети).
Итак, вторая сеть: 222.222.222.128/26, первый свободный адрес –
222.222.222.192. От этого адреса необходимо выделить кусок размером 16
адресов. Очевидно, маска для этого должна быть /28, занятые адреса 192+16-
1=207, итого: номер выделенной сети 222.222.222.192/28, первый свободный
адрес – 222.222.222.208. От него выделяем еще один диапазон размером в
шестнадцать адресов, получаем 222.222.222.208/28, первый незанятый адрес
(208+16=224) 222.222.222.224. От него выделяем последний диапазон на 16
адресов: 222.222.222.224/28, первый незанятый адрес (224+16=240)
222.222.222.240, от него выделяем диапазон размером 8 адресов,
222.222.222.240/29, первый незанятый адрес 222.222.222.248, от него
выделяем диапазон на 4 адреса, получаем 222.222.222.248/30, первый
незанятый адрес 222.222.222.252, от него еще один диапазон из 4-х адресов,
получаем 222.222.222.252/30, первый незанятый адрес 222.222.222.256,
видно, что диапазон предоставленных в наше распоряжения адресов
закончился. Удобно записывать в виде таблицы:
222.222.222.0/26
128 адресов
доходим до адреса…
222.222.222.128/27
64 адреса
доходим до адреса…
222.222.222.192/28
16 адресов
доходим до адреса…
222.222.222.208/28
16 адресов
доходим до адреса…